Hey guys, we are back with Live Lesson EP009! This month’s topic is: Understanding & Using Dynamics.
Dynamics breathe life into our performance. But what exactly is it? And how do we incorporate it into our playing? Grab your uke and get ready to make it sing as we dive into the world of dynamics!
